Association ofIRS1,CAPN10, andPPARGgene polymorphisms with type 2 diabetes mellitus in the high-risk population of Hyderabad, India 在印度海得拉巴高风险人群中IRS1、CAPN10以及PPARG基因多态性与2型糖尿病的关系

Journal of Diabetes(2014)

摘要
Background We attempted to validate earlier findings on the nature of the association of the IRS1, CAPN10, and PPARG genes with type 2 diabetes mellitus (T2DM) in the high-risk population of Hyderabad, India. Methods A sample of 1379 subjects (758 T2DM patients, 621 controls) was genotyped for single nucleotide polymorphisms (SNPs) of the IRS1 (rs1801278), CAPN10 (rs3792267, rs5030952), and PPARG (rs1801282) genes. Results The allele and genotype frequencies of IRS1 (rs1801278) and CAPN10 (rs3792267) SNPs differed significantly between the patient and control groups. Logistic regression analysis suggested a significant association of these two SNPs (P ≤ 0.007) with T2DM and the strength of association did not alter when adjusted for age, gender, body mass index, and the waist : hip ratio as covariates. The same two SNPs showed significant association in multivariate logistic regression analyses, even after Bonferroni correction for multiple testing, suggesting an independent nature of the role of these genes in the manifestation of T2DM in our population. Conclusions We replicated the significant association of rs1801278 and rs3792267 SNPs of the IRS1 and CAPN10 genes with T2DM in the population of Hyderabad. Despite the known biological significance of the PPARG gene and a sufficient statistical power of the present study, we could not replicate the association of PPARG with T2DM in our high-risk population. Given the vast ethnic, geographic, and genetic heterogeneity of the Indian population, many more studies are needed covering the ethnic and geographic heterogeneity of India to enable identification of an Indian-specific profile of genes associated with T2DM. 摘要 背景:我们的目的是在印度海得拉巴高风险人群中验证早先就发现了的IRS1、CAPN10以及PPARG基因多态性与2型糖尿病之间的本质关系。 方法:对1379名受试者(758名2型糖尿病患者,621名对照者)的样本进行了基因分型,分析了IRS1(rs1801278)、CAPN10(rs3792267, rs5030952)以及PPARG(rs1801282)基因的单核苷酸多态性(single nucleotide polymorphisms,SNPs)。 结果:IRS1(rs1801278)与CAPN10(rs3792267)SNPs的等位基因以及基因型的出现频率在糖尿病患者与对照组之间存在显著差异。对数回归分析结果显示这两种SNPs与2型糖尿病显著相关(P ≤ 0.007),并且相关强度经过年龄、性别、体重指数以及腰臀比这些协变量的校正后仍然没有变化。在多因素对数回归分析中这两种SNPs同样显示有显著相关性,即使经过Bonferroni多重检验校正后仍然如此,这提示我们人群中的这些基因对2型糖尿病的表现具有独立的影响。 结论:我们在海得拉巴人群中再次证实了IRS1与CAPN10基因中的rs1801278与rs3792267 SNPs与2型糖尿病之间具有显著相关性。尽管目前我们已知PPARG基因与2型糖尿病之间具有显著的生物学相关性,并且当前这项研究也具有足够的统计学效力,但是在我们的这个高危人群中我们并不能够再次证实PPARG与2型糖尿病之间的关系。由于印度人群的多种族,宽广的地域以及遗传的异质性,因此需要有更多覆盖印度种族与地域异质性的研究来鉴别印度特有的T2DM相关基因。
